Description
Alterations, including single-storey extension, internal alterations. Demolition of part of boundary wall to form new vehicular access. (As amplified by letter dated 18.10.96 and as amended by plans accompanying letter of amplification dated 13.12.96 received from the Agent).
Location
The Barley Mow P.H., Clifton Hampden

Conditions / Refusal Reasons
That the works hereby permitted shall be begun before the expiration of
five years from the date of this consent.
Reason: By virtue of Section 18 of the Planning (Listed Buildings and
Conservation Areas) Act 1990.
That before any work is undertaken in pursuance of this consent, such
steps shall be taken and such works shall be carried out to secure the
safety and stability of the building during the alterations, and to
provide protection for the building against the weather during the
progress of the works.
Reason: To secure the safety and protection of the listed building.
That samples of the materials to be used for the external walls and roofs
shall be subm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ning
Authority before any works commence.
Reason: To safeguard the architectural and historic character and
appearance of the listed building.
That works shall not begin until a detailed specification of the
type, design and external finish of all new windows, external and
internal doors, rainwater goods and extraction venting has been
submitted to and approved in writing by the Local Planning Authority.
Reason: To safeguard the architectural and historic character and
appearance of the listed building.
That the decoration of the 14 Century part of the building shall be
carried out in accordance with the details and specifications set out
in the letter dated 13 December 1996 received from the Agent before
the first use and occupation of the extension hereby permitted.
Reason: To safeguard the architectural and historic character and
appearance of the listed building.
